    17 Searching for Phrases ✓ Understanding Ordered Searches Remember, ordered searches find words only in the order in which you request them. For example, an ordered search for holy spirit will not find spirit holy . ✓ Understanding Search Widths The search width is how far apart your words can be in matches.
